Jakarta – Activist Eggi Sudjana is urging the Attorney General’s Office to detain Roy Suryo and Tifauzia Tyassuma, also known as Dr Tifa, who are suspects in an alleged defamation case concerning President Joko Widodo’s (Jokowi) diploma. Eggi claims to have information that the prosecutors have not yet detained the pair. He stressed that the prosecutors must detain Roy Suryo and Dr Tifa because the charges they face carry a potential sentence of more than five years’ imprisonment. According to Eggi, from a legal perspective, the suspects already meet the requirements for detention. He warned that if the prosecutors fail to detain them, it would appear that the decision is based on political considerations rather than legal ones. Eggi reminded the Attorney General’s Office to uphold professional law enforcement, cautioning that a failure to detain the suspects would create a negative public perception of the Adhyaksa Corps. He suggested that political influence might be affecting the prosecutors’ objectivity. Furthermore, Eggi highlighted that the prosecutors themselves have declared the police investigation file complete, or P21, and that the police have carried out the phase two handover of suspects and evidence in accordance with the Criminal Procedure Code. He questioned the logic of accepting a complete case file while simultaneously refusing to detain the suspects, suggesting the file should be returned if the prosecutors believe the requirements for detention are not met.
